(CARE)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share of $0.40, falling well short of the consensus estimate of $2.7982—a negative surprise of approximately 85.71%. Revenue figures were not disclosed relative to any estimate, and year-over-year growth data was unavailable. Despite the substantial earnings miss, the stock increased by 0.97% in the session, suggesting that investors may have priced in the weaker result or focused on other operational factors.

Management commentary highlighted several headwinds that contributed to the sharp EPS decline. The reported $0.40 per share reflects a period of elevated loan loss provisioning and compression in net interest margin, driven by the persistent high-rate environment. Specific segment performance details were limited, but the bank noted that non-interest income remained under pressure from lower fee-based revenue. Operating expenses rose modestly as the company continued to invest in technology and branch modernization. On the positive side, deposit levels stabilized during the quarter, and the loan pipeline showed early signs of improvement. The bank’s efficiency ratio widened, reflecting the revenue shortfall relative to fixed costs. Management emphasized that the quarter’s results included several one-time adjustments, which may have contributed to the large divergence from analyst expectations. While credit quality metrics remained within manageable ranges, the increase in provisions suggests caution among borrowers in certain commercial real estate sectors. Looking ahead, Carter Bankshares’ management expressed a cautious but constructive outlook for the remainder of 2026. The bank expects net interest income to gradually recover as the Federal Reserve signals potential rate cuts later in the year. However, loan growth may remain subdued in the near term as the bank prioritizes credit selectivity over volume. Expense control is a key strategic priority, with plans to optimize branch network efficiency and accelerate digital adoption to reduce operating costs. Management also anticipates that non-performing assets could rise slightly, but the bank’s capital position remains solid, providing a buffer against potential losses. The company did not provide explicit EPS guidance for upcoming quarters, but indicated that earnings could improve sequentially as provisioning levels normalize. Risk factors include continued economic uncertainty, persistent inflation, and potential regulatory changes affecting the banking sector. The bank’s strategic focus remains on deepening relationships in its core Virginia and North Carolina markets. The market’s positive reaction—a 0.97% increase in shares—appears to reflect a view that the worst may be priced in, or that the EPS miss was largely driven by non-recurring items. Some analysts noted that the reported EPS was far below expectations, but that the bank’s stable deposit base and solid capital ratios provide a foundation for recovery. Trading volumes were slightly elevated, indicating active repositioning by institutional holders. Caution remains the watchword, as the large earnings miss raises concerns about the accuracy of forward estimates and the bank’s ability to generate consistent profitability in a challenging rate environment. Investors will focus on upcoming quarterly reports for evidence of margin stabilization and provisioning normalization. The broader banking sector continues to face headwinds from interest rate uncertainty and subdued loan demand, making near-term visibility low for companies like Carter Bankshares.
